About Sarah Cannon
Sarah Andrews, daughter of John Andrews and Sarah, married Robert Cannon, sailor, who attempted to leave his family in 1677. (link)
- page 54-55 of History of the Andrews family.] A genealogy of Robert Andrews, and his descendants, 1635 to 1890 ... by H. Franklin Andrews ... Published 1890 by W. E. Brinkerhoff in Audubon, Ia .
- page 1589-159 of Glover memorials and genealogies : an account of John Glover of Dorchester, and his descendants, with a brief sketch of some of the Glovers who first settled in New Jersey, Virginia, and other places by Glover, Anna. Published 1867. 1683. Discussion of the family of Thomas Andrews, schoolmaster, deceased. His sister, Abigail Hovey, deceased. His brother, John Andrews, deceased. John Andrew's children, John Andrews and Sarah Cannon, his sister. ...
